Bit of a strange one this, I'm not even sure where to start looking.

I'm using Debian Etch.

I've installed the openVZ kernel by following this guide on there site. All went smoothly. I boot into the new kernel, no problems, check ifconfig and I see...

Lovelly.

I then try to apt-get install the user-level tools and find out my connection has died. I try to ping another machine I have at 192.168.10.1, no response. I check ifconfig again, looks fine.

I reboot again into the openVZ kernel, ping 192.168.10.1 it responds. I ping it a few more times and after the third I onbce again get no response.

I then try to compile my own kernel following this guide ( I use my working .config file + make the changes suggested), I boot into it, same deal. I seem to have a network connection for about 10 seconds then it just dies.

I'm really not sure where to even start looking for any error messages. Anyone got any ideas?

This looks like (somehow) that you/somebody has deleted the last address of the eth0 and add it again.

ifconfig is basically useless for an analisys. You should check routes configuration. The best thigh to do is to install iproute2 package and use 'ip' utility.

'ip route list table all' will give exact information about all tables and 'ip route get <ip_addr>' will help to understand what happens.

Basically, if you see packet drops, you should check the content of 'netstat -s'. Drops are not gone into void, they increase some counters and the exact counter name will help to understand what happens in the reality.

Basically, all this output is just routes in the slightly different format that one from 'route' utility. Linux uses 2 tables by default for routing:
- main and
- local.

The latter is used to determine the source address of the outgoing packet and to decide whether the packet is local.

'ip' interface is a bit never in respect to 'route' and is preferred for a lot of people, though it is not compatible with classical Unix one.

For the problem. According to the statitics present, you have 'destination unreachable' error.

So you have listed routing tables after the boot or when you see the problem? We need to see the latter. Additionally, could you share the result of 'ip route get <ip address you are trying to ping>' and 'arp -n' at the moment of the problem?

ARP resolution does not work for the case.

Could you check with tcpdump that there is an outgoing ARP request?
tcpdump -ni eth0 arp
If you see the request and do not see a reply, then you should check that your router really send the reply packet, it is best to be done in the similar way from the other host in the network.
